What Are Composite Material Doors?
Composite material doors are built utilizing a combination of products, typically involving a core of foam or wood, which is then surrounded by layers of artificial products, such as fiberglass, vinyl, or metal. This innovative mix causes doors that boast exceptional strength, durability, and thermal performance compared to standard wood or metal doors.
Secret Components of Composite Material Doors
| Element | Description |
|---|---|
| Core Material | Generally made of polyurethane foam, engineered wood, or polystyrene, supplying insulation and stability. |
| Outer Layer | Typically includes fiberglass or steel, using resistance to weather and wear. |
| End up | Readily available in various finishes, consisting of wood grain and smooth surfaces, enabling modification. |
| Hardware | High-quality hinges, locks, and manages that improve security and functionality. |
Benefits of Composite Material Doors
Composite material doors come with an array of benefits that make them a favorable choice. Here's a take a look at the top benefits:
1. Sturdiness
Composite doors are constructed to stand up to extreme climate condition. Unlike wood doors that can warp or swell, composite doors keep their shape and functionality gradually.
2. Energy Efficiency
Thanks to their insulating core, composite doors assist to control indoor temperatures, leading to lower energy costs. They can considerably minimize heat transfer, making them an ecologically friendly option.
3. Security
The strong building of composite doors uses boosted security features. They are more resistant to breaking and required entry than traditional doors, offering peace of mind for homeowners.
4. Low Maintenance
Composite doors are easy to clean and do not need routine staining or painting like wood doors. A simple wipe down with a wet cloth is typically enough to maintain their appearance.
5. Visual Versatility
Offered in a myriad of colors, surfaces, and styles, composite doors can be customized to fit any design aesthetic, from contemporary to standard.
6. Cost-Effectiveness
While the initial investment might be greater than that of conventional options, the longevity and energy effectiveness of composite doors can result in considerable savings over their life time.
Downsides of Composite Material Doors
While composite doors offer many advantages, they are not without drawbacks:
1. Initial Cost
The in advance cost of composite doors can be greater than that of standard wood doors, which might be a factor to consider for budget-conscious homeowners.
2. Repair Challenges
While composite doors are resilient, repairing them can be complicated if damage were to take place. Specialized materials may be required for repair work.
3. Restricted Customization
Although modification is available, some homeowners may discover that the alternatives for composite doors are not as substantial as those for wood or metal doors.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: Are composite doors ideal for all climates?A1: Yes, composite doors are developed to hold up against various weather conditions, including severe heat, cold, and moisture. Q2: How do I tidy and preserve
a composite door?A2: Regular cleaning with moderate soap and water
suffices. Prevent using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ners that could damage the surface. Q3: Can composite doors be painted?A3: It is usually not recommended to paint composite doors, as the original finish is created to be durable and long-lasting. If you want a various color, it's best to choose a pre-finished alternative. Q4: How long do composite doors last?A4: With correct care, composite doors can last for 30 years or more, making
them a long-lasting investment. Q5: Are composite doors energy-efficient? A5: Yes, composite doors feature insulating cores that help in reducing heat transfer, contributing to much better energy performance in homes.
